Sec. 187. Excavations—private lots.

All holes, depressions, excavations or other dangerous places
upon private lots that are below the grade of the adjoining street,
shall be properly enclosed with fences or walls, or filled up by
the owners or occupants of said lots, so as to prevent persons or
animals from failing therein. It shall be the duty of the Chief of

Police and City Manager to notify the owner or occupants of
premises on which such dangerous places exist, and require that
fences or walls be built around them, or that they be filled up
within such period as they shall deem that the exigencies of the
case may require. In case of failure to comply with such notification,
said owners or occupants shall be fined $5.00 for each day
such failure shall continue, and the City Manager may cause such
fencing or filling to be done at the expense of the City, and the
sum so expended, with twenty per centum thereof added as a
penalty, shall be collected of said owner or occupant as other fines
are collected.
